Waterproof

When you are choosing a mattress to fit your cot at night You should select one that is waterproof. This will keep the crib clean from any accidental spills and will stop the development of mold and bacteria. It also helps protect the mattress from feces, urine, and other dirt.

The best crib mattress for waterproofing is made from organic materials and features a protective layer that won't release harmful chemicals into air. These features will allow you to easily clean and disinfect the mattress, which can help to keep your baby's skin healthy and free of allergens.

You should also make sure that the mattress you choose to buy is breathable. Some mattresses are not breathable enough to allow your baby to breathe and circulate. This could lead to suffocation or other health problems. The most suitable mattress for waterproofing can wick away moisture from your baby, allowing them to breathe and remain cool.

A waterproof mattress should also not contain any chemical fire retardants. These chemicals can cause a myriad of health issues, including the disruption of the endocrine system and bedside cot mattress developmental delays. The best mattresses will have a layer of cotton, preferably GOTS-certified organic to stop the chemicals from seeping through the outer layers and contaminating the skin of your baby.

In addition consider mattresses that have a natural fiber core that is free of foam or PVC. Some manufacturers use a combination of cotton and polyester to make a strong inexpensive, hypoallergenic, and cost-effective mattress that meets the flammability requirements. They are typically made with a firm side for infants and a soft side for toddlers. They are suitable for infants as well as older children.

A lot of cot beds and cots have adjustable base heights which can be beneficial for babies who are still learning to stand up and reach for things. They can also come with removable side rails, which are ideal for children who are starting to walk and get out of bed. Follow the guidelines that come with your cot or cotbed.

Hypoallergenic

Hypoallergenic mattresses are ones that reduces the risk of allergic reactions such as respiratory problems or skin irritation. They are made of natural materials that are free of harmful chemicals. They have been tested to ensure that they meet the highest safety standards. They can be made of a variety of materials, including wool, organic cotton and natural latex, which is resistant to dust mites, mold and mildew. These mattresses are also breathable, which helps maintain a comfortable temperature and keep your baby in a comfortable position.

A quality mattress will aid your baby to get an excellent night's sleep and is vital to their development and health. It will offer support for the bones and muscles that are developing, as well as an appropriate cushion for their sensitive skin. There are many types of mattresses to choose from, including spring mattresses and memory foam. However, it is recommended to choose an hypoallergenic mattress for your infant or child.

The hypoallergenic qualities of a small bedside cot crib mattress can help your child sleep better and boost their mental growth. These mattresses are designed for your baby to be protected from allergens like dust mites and mold. They can cause respiratory and allergic issues. They are also made from durable materials that will last through the toddler years and maintain their shape and comfort.

Washable

The mattress of a cot's bed should be easily cleaned and washable. Babies are messy and their bedding gets dirty quickly. Having a mattress that is clean and easy to clean quickly is essential for the health of your child. It also helps to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ria, which can lead to a unpleasant odor and skin irritation. A washing machine is the ideal method of washing a mattress for a cot, however you can also use an antibacterial spray.

While a cover will help keep stains off the mattress of your baby, it will get stained over time. A stain remover made from an amalgamation of water and white vinegar can be used to clean the mattress. Apply the solution to the microfibre cloth, then gently scrub the stain until they disappear. Be sure to dry the mattress before using it again.
